Hesatu Population - Chatra, Jharkhand

Hesatu is a medium size village located in Pratappur Block of Chatra district, Jharkhand with total 119 families residing. The Hesatu village has population of 631 of which 330 are males while 301 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Hesatu village population of children with age 0-6 is 137 which makes up 21.71 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Hesatu village is 912 which is lower than Jharkhand state average of 948. Child Sex Ratio for the Hesatu as per census is 877, lower than Jharkhand average of 948.

Hesatu village has lower literacy rate compared to Jharkhand. In 2011, literacy rate of Hesatu village was 41.30 % compared to 66.41 % of Jharkhand. In Hesatu Male literacy stands at 49.03 % while female literacy rate was 32.91 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 21.87 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 18.86 % of total population in Hesatu village.

Work Profile

In Hesatu village out of total population, 309 were engaged in work activities. 4.53 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 95.47 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 309 workers engaged in Main Work, 1 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 5 were Agricultural labourer.
